All Generations have had their fair share of Animal based designs, and designs based on outrageous inanimate objects. Granted the earlier designs were more obviously based on Animals, but thats because they really did use up a lot of Animals. They can’t just keep rehashing.

Animals
(Every Generation has had multiple Bird designs so I left that out)

Generation 1: Salamander, Turtle, Caterpillar, Butterfly, Bee, Rat, Snake, Mouse, Shrew, Fox, Bat, Moth, Duck, Monkey, Dog, Jellyfish, Horse, Seal, Clam, Crab, Kangaroo, Seahorse, Goldfish, Wildebeest, Pterodactyl, Dragon

Generation 2: Alligator, Rat, Ferret, Owl, Ladybug, Spider, Bat, Sheep, Toad, Monkey, Platypus, Crow, Giraffe, Bat, Bulldog, Puffer Fish, Turtle, Beetle, Bear, Octopus, Fish, Manta Ray, Dog, Deer, 3 more Dogs, Cow

Generation 3: Chicken, Dog, Racoon, Worm, Butterfly, Moth, Pelican, Water Strider, Cat, Bee, Shark, Whale, Turtle, Mongoose, Snake, Seal, Walrus, Clam, Whale

Generation 4: Chimpanzee, Penguin, Beaver, Kricket, Dinosaur, Moth, Bee, Otter, Crow, Cat, Skunk, Hammerhead Shark, Hippo, Scorpion, Toad, Wasp, Bat

Generation 5: Snake, Boar, Meerkat, Dog, Leopard, Monkey, Zebra, Tadpole, Toad, Worm, Centipede, Fish, Crocodile, Hermit Crab, Tortoise, Swan, Sugar Glider, Spider, Eel, Flounder, Bear, Buffalo, Ant, Moth, Horse

Generation 6: Fox, Frog, Rabbit, Worm, Butterfly, Lion, Goat, Bear, Dog, Cat, Squid, Seahorse, Lobster, T-Rex, Brontosaurus, Bat, Deer

I have probably missed a few, but I picked out the obvious representations.
Point is though that they have already rehashed A LOT of the animals multiple times. Not to say they are bad Pokemon at all, just they really have used a lot of different animals for inspiration on Pokemon.
